United States of America v. One (1) 2008 Toyota Tundra

Filing 52

JOINT STATUS REPORT; ORDER. The case is stayed for an additional six months or such time as the parties may request that the stay be lifted. The parties are directed to file with the Court, at the expiration of the stay or such earlier time as ordered by the Court or requested by the parties, a further Status Report. Signed by Judge Maxine M. Chesney on February 27, 2014. (mmclc2, COURT STAFF) (Filed on 2/27/2014)

On March 12, 2012, the Government filed this civil forfeiture action against the defendant properties. The basis alleged for this forfeiture action is that the defendant properties were used to facilitate the manufacture, possession, cultivation, and distribution and the possession with the intent to distribute marijuana.
